Fire Station Building Committee <br /> Minutes <br /> .lune 15, 199 <br /> FIRE STATION PROJECTaDATE: <br /> Selectman Reveille, Selectman Marsters and Robert Whrite our,Executive <br /> Secretary attended the meeting to review the Fire and Rescue Station project <br /> with members of the Fire Station Building Committee and Project Architect, <br /> Tadgh Sweeney, of Donham & Sweeney, Inc. of Cam e. <br /> Mr. Vaccaro indicated that he attended the Seleetr en"s Meeting <br /> last week with Chief Baler to discuss estimated cost scenanVos relative <br /> to the renovation oft the mala Fire and Rescue Station, and related future <br /> sub-station to be located in South Mashpee. <br /> Cost estimates to expand the existing main station and build a smaller <br /> satellite station have been estimated to cost $4.1 million respectively. <br /> The budget estimate to renovate the existing station is approximately million. <br /> The basement option is estimated to cost an additional $250,000, The <br /> construction of a sub-station is estimated to cost 'l.I million. <br /> Funds to address landscape, and the relocation of the entrance road are not <br /> contained in the budget estimate. Mr. Vaccaro indicated that Mashpee Commons <br /> s <br /> is expected to relocate and re-pave Job's Fishing Road for proper aliment. <br /> The interior rotary should be reconfigured for easy access, and to prevent <br /> interference with public safety vehicles. It was noted that the future Boys and <br /> Girls Club may also access their site from the Route 151 site location. <br /> The first preference of the committee is to renovate the existing main station <br /> informed Chairman Vaccaro. The flow of the building is not efficient,, and the <br /> main station lacks proper space to store protective equipment added Fire <br /> Chief George Baker. In addition,there are no locker room facilities for the <br /> distaff members of the Fire Department.t. The station is also overcrowded for its <br /> present staffing. <br /> At a minimum, it is necessary to repair the ventilation system, replace the <br /> overhead doors'. address life safety issues, and the termite infestation at the <br /> existing main station informed Mr. Vaccaro. Cost estimates for the above <br />' amount to $217,000. It was rioted that the May 1998 Town Meeting approved <br /> the expenditure of$3 1,000 to the fire Air Quality Account to fund the installation <br /> of a vehicle emissions exhaust system which can be re-used during the planned <br /> station renovation and applied to the above cost estimate. <br />
